Prince Harry and Meghan Markle send message to critics of their ‘lavish’ lifestyle: ‘No downsizing’

Prince Harry and Meghan Markle, though, have returned to the UK but reportedly did not cut back on expenses despite facing financial crunches.

Her plush Montecito home, trips to Europe, travelling on a private jet, and a plan to buy a new property in the Cotswolds.

However, a source told Closer Online, "There’s no denying that they’re pretty darn fortunate because they’re ultimately living a very five-star lifestyle despite all their money issues right now."

Though the insider notes, some speculate whether the alleged financial challenge may force them to take the step of selling the Montecito property.

"A lot of people expected them to really cut back, and to be fair, there are still plenty of rumblings that they will eventually sell the Montecito property."

Yet, the source acknowledged, "But thus far, there’s been zero downsizing when it comes to their lifestyle.

Insiders told the outlet that Sussexes have been content with their financial situation due to mainly two reasons.

The first being, "Harry insists they still have money in the bank."

The second one is the prospect of commercial earning opportunities.

"He and Meghan are both projecting a real air of confidence when it comes to all the earning opportunities that they say are coming down the pipeline," the insider noted.

In short, the report alleged Harry and Meghan continue to live like wealthy couples despite reported challenges.
